What is recorded here

Roughly rectangular area enclosed by stone wall. Earliest headstone noted dates to 1790s. Site of church (CO094-10404-) in interior; second church (CO094-10405-) just S of graveyard; Kinneigh round tower (CO094-104002-) to W. The above description is derived from the published 'Archaeological Inventory of County Cork. Volume 1: West Cork' (Dublin: Stationery Office, 1992). In certain instances the entries have been revised and updated in the light of recent research.
